Bosch impresses with good Q3FY18 performance

Nidhi Jani Article rating: 5.0

Company’s standalone revenue for the quarter came in at Rs. 3071.92 crore, registering 6.5 per cent yoy increase. EBITDA for the quarter rose by 55.7 per cent yoy to Rs. 447.59 crore with a corresponding margin expansion of 460 bps.

Whirlpool posts muted performance in Q3FY18

Nidhi Jani Article rating: 5.0

EBITDA for the quarter rose by 5.7 per cent yoy to Rs. 89.14 crore with a corresponding margin contraction of 5 bps. EBITDA margin for the quarter stood at 9.3 per cent. The PAT for the quarter came in at Rs. 53.14 crore, yoy decline of 4.1 per cent. This was led by jump in effective tax rate from 32 per cent to 36 per cent.

Prima Plastics slips 9 per cent after disappointing result

Nidhi Jani Article rating: No rating

The PAT for the quarter came in at Rs. 1.12 crore, yoy decline of 70.4 per cent. This was due to jump in interest expenses by 236.8 per cent yoy. Also, sharp decline in other income from Rs. 3.66 crore to Rs. 0.24 crore contributed to the decline in bottomline.

Vedanta posts mixed set of numbers in Q3FY18

Nidhi Jani Article rating: 5.0

The PAT for the quarter came in at Rs. 2,959 crore, yoy decline of 8.6 per cent. This was led by jump in effective tax rate from 14.5 per cent to 31.5 per cent.

Care rating bottomline declined marginally in Q3FY18

Nidhi Jani Article rating: 5.0

Care Rating’s standalone revenue for the quarter came in at Rs. 74.81 crore, registering 13.4 per cent yoy increase. This was primarily driven by 14.2 per cent jump in rating revenue to Rs. 74.8 crore from Rs. 65.5 crore in the corresponding quarter last year.
